Fire apparatus cleanup and decontamination services near me: Protecting firefighters with Bio-Tec's expertise Every time a fire apparatus returns from a blaze, it carries silent, insidious threats beyond just soot and smoke. Firefighters face alarming rates of cancer and other serious health issues, largely due to exposure to hazardous contaminants like polycyclic aromatic hydrocarbons (PAHs), volatile organic compounds (VOCs), heavy metals, and even PFAS chemicals embedded in smoke and ash.These toxic residues cling to every surface of a fire truck inside and out and can off-gas for extended periods, turning the very vehicles designed to save li

  • What are effective decomposition odor abatement techniques?

    Effective decomposition odor abatement techniques combine immediate intervention with comprehensive remediation strategies, focusing on both source removal and advanced atmospheric treatment. The absolute first step is identifying and safely removing the source of the decomposition. This means physically removing the deceased organism or contaminated materials. Following source removal, physical cleaning is essential. All affected non-porous surfaces should be thoroughly scrubbed and disinfected using professional-grade, broad-spectrum cleaners and disinfectants. For porous materials like drywall, carpeting, subflooring, or fabrics that have absorbed fluids or odors, removal and proper disposal as biohazardous waste are often non-negotiable, as odors can become deeply embedded. Once the physical cleaning is complete, chemical neutralization using enzyme-based cleaners is applied to break down remaining organic residues that contribute to the odor. These enzymes literally consume the odor-causing molecules. For airborne and deeply absorbed odors, advanced atmospheric treatment is crucial. This includes deploying ozone generators (in unoccupied spaces only) or hydroxyl generators (safer for continuous use). These machines produce reactive compounds that oxidize and destroy odor molecules, rather than just masking them. Thermal fogging with specialized deodorizing agents can also penetrate into cracks and crevices, neutralizing odors in hard-to-reach areas. Finally, if residual odors persist or if surfaces were highly contaminated, odor encapsulating primers or sealants can be applied to create a barrier, preventing any further off-gassing of odors. Throughout the process, ventilation with powerful air movers and air scrubbers equipped with HEPA and carbon filters helps to circulate and purify the air. The most effective abatement often involves a multi-layered approach, typically best executed by certified biohazard and odor remediation professionals.
